New theater complex to open in Tehran

TEHRAN – Tehran Mayor Mohammad-Baqer Qalibaf said that a new theater complex will open in Tehran by the end of the Iranian calendar year.
He made the remarks during the annual Tehran Municipality iftar (breaking fast) dinner with the artists at the Iranian Artists Forum on Monday.Qalibaf stressed that the Saba Theater Complex will be one of the best equipped complexes in the country.
He added that one of the policies of the Tehran Municipality is to develop artistic and cultural infrastructures in the capital Tehran.
“As you can see, this progress is obvious in different fields such as music, cinema and theater, and even in the religious fields such as mosques,” he added.
He also talked about the management of art and theatrical complexes constructed by the Tehran Municipality and said, “We have always tried to leave these complexes to those active in art.
“We believe it would be better if the Saba Theater Complex is run by the Iranian Artists Forum,” he added.
However, he said that he has asked the managers of the Art and Cultural Organization of the Tehran Municipality and the forum to offer their proposals for a final decision.
Actors Reza Kianian, Dariush Arjomand, filmmaker Masud Kimiaii, musicians Mohammad Sarir and Abdolhossein Mokhtabad, and calligrapher Gholamhossein Amirkhani were among the participating guests.
The Saba Theatrical Complex is located on Shariati St., in the Baq-e Saba neighborhood.
